Sabres Likely Need to Move a Defenseman
Lance Lysowski, writing for the Buffalo News, reports that the Buffalo Sabres currently possess a surplus of nine defensemen under contract, making it impossible to retain them all. GM Kevyn Adams is likely aiming to enhance cap flexibility by trading one as the trade deadline approaches, contingent on the team’s performance throughout the season. In terms of trade likelihood, Lysowski points to four players worth watching: Jacob Bryson, Ilya Lyubushkin, Riley Stillman, and Henri Jokiharju.
